Why Emergency Savings Matter
Life is unpredictable. Unexpected expenses—like a medical bill, car repair, or sudden need—can happen at any time. That’s where emergency savings come in. Emergency savings are money set aside specifically for situations you didn’t plan for. What Is an Emergency Fund? An emergency fund is money you save to cover unexpected costs. What Is Environmental Justice?
Environmental justice is the idea that all people deserve equal protection from environmental harm and equal access to a healthy environment, regardless of income, race, or where they live. Clean air, safe drinking water, green spaces, and protection from pollution should be available to every community. CUNY or SUNY: Understanding Your Public College Options in New York
If you're applying to college in New York, you’ll likely choose between the City University of New York (CUNY) and the State University of New York (SUNY). Both are public systems, but they offer different experiences. CUNY Located entirely in New York City. Best known for affordability, diversity, and commuter-friendly campuses.
